Training budget for next year is capped at last year's spend plus 4%. No exceptions without VP sign-off. Priorities: Hollandyne certification renewals, the Kestrel Suite onboarding track, and negotiation refreshers for all regional leads. External conferences are deprioritized; Marla Venn will circulate an approved-vendor list by month end. Submit team estimates in the Brightlane tracker before the 15th. Late submissions roll into the contingency pool. Review the confidential note below before committing any figures to your teams.

management briefing: Only 33 of the 205 pilot accounts renewed Kasath, so a churn review is set for October 17. Weniusek Logistics is in early talks to buy Holethax Freight for about $345.6 million.

The committee reviewed the proposed 12% uplift for legacy Larkspur-tier customers. Ms. Maathai presented churn modelling suggesting acceptable attrition below 4%. Mr. Brenner raised concerns about the Tollbridge accounts, which hold grandfathered terms; legal review was commissioned. It was agreed that notices will issue sixty days before renewal, with exceptions routed to the retention desk. The incoming director should note the following item, recorded here in confidence.

management briefing: The board signed off on a budget of $44.2 million for Project Fenwyn. The renewal with Holdorox Group closes at $41.6 million a year, 23 percent above the last contract.

## Deployment

The Quillgate proctoring queue ships as a single container behind the Fenwick load tier. Deploy during the low-traffic window after exam sessions close, since in-flight candidate submissions cannot be re-queued once the broker restarts. Run the schema migration first, then roll workers one at a time, verifying each drains cleanly. Tanvir has confirmed the rollback image is pinned. The deployment reads the following configuration values at startup, which must match across all worker replicas.

settings of fahag-haduf:
[ulaox]
port = 8443
region = south-2
host = ulaox.lumiccorp.internal
timeout_ms = 500
retries = 8